Job Description

Responsibilities

  • Content Creation: Develop and curate engaging content, including text, images, and video, for social media platforms.
  • Calendar Development & Management: Develop and manage a comprehensive social media content calendar, aligning posts and campaigns with the company’s overall marketing goals and email marketing calendar.
  • Platform Management: Help manage social media accounts across platforms like Facebook, Instagram, and LinkedIn, ensuring consistent posting and brand voice.
  • Audience Engagement: Monitor social media channels for comments, messages, and mentions, responding promptly and appropriately to audience interactions.
  • Trend Research: Stay updated on social media trends, tools, and best practices, and bring fresh ideas to the team.
  • Analytics & Reporting: Assist in tracking and reporting on social media metrics, providing insights and recommendations for improving engagement and reach.
  • Campaign Support: Work with the marketing team to support executing social media campaigns, contests, and promotions.

Requirements

  • Currently pursuing or recently completed a degree in Marketing, Communications, Digital Media, or a related field.
  • Proficiency with social media platforms such as Facebook, Instagram, LinkedIn, and TikTok.
  • Familiarity with social media management tools (e.g., Hootsuite, Buffer) is a plus.
  • Creative mindset with strong communication and writing skills.
  • Basic understanding of social media trends, analytics, and strategies for audience engagement.
  • Ability to multitask and meet deadlines in a fast-paced environment.
  • A team player who is eager to learn and contribute to a growing organization.

Champions Group Holdings

For us, it’s more than just home services. It’s about building long-term relationships with our employees, partners, and clients. We believe in partnering with world-class businesses & owners to create the leading home services platform. Champions Group has grown to now encompass 19 brands spread across 7 states: California, Nevada, Arizona, Colorado, Texas, Ohio and Washington.
